The Providence School Board will appoint Dr. Susan Lusi Superintendent of schools at a meeting set for this evening, GoLocalProv has learned.

Lusi, who has served as the interim head of schools since last July, had earned the support of teachers, administrators and union officials in the weeks leading up to tonight’s vote. Last week, an elementary school principal gathered 100 signatures in an online petition that called on Mayor Angel Taveras to keep Lusi in her position.

The only question now, sources say, is whether the vote will be unanimous.

Board members were said to be impressed with Thomas Darden, a Philadelphia-based educator who emerged as the other finalist in the search. But after mulling the decision over, the majority opted to support Lusi.
